Melissa Oxlad is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, Sociology and Political Science and General Health Professions.
According to data from OpenAlex, Melissa Oxlad has authored 62 papers receiving a total of 777 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 26 papers in Clinical Psychology, 15 papers in Sociology and Political Science and 14 papers in General Health Professions. Recurrent topics in Melissa Oxlad’s work include Grief, Bereavement, and Mental Health (14 papers), Migration, Health and Trauma (8 papers) and Family Support in Illness (7 papers). Melissa Oxlad is often cited by papers focused on Grief, Bereavement, and Mental Health (14 papers), Migration, Health and Trauma (8 papers) and Family Support in Illness (7 papers). Melissa Oxlad collaborates with scholars based in Australia and New Zealand. Melissa Oxlad's co-authors include Tracey Wade, Clemence Due, Kate Obst, Philippa Middleton and Deborah Turnbull and has published in prestigious journals such as Computers in Human Behavior, Journal of Affective Disorders and Nutrients.
